Describe a process by which an ethnic food can be modified as it spreads from its country of origin

Answer and Explanation:

As it spreads across a country, a medical food can be adapted with new ingredients, more common in each region. This modification can also be done through the different types of storage of this food that each region presents that ends up modifying the flavor and appearance of that food. Finally, the modification of the ethnic food can be modified through its denomination, adopting local and more common names for each region.

An example of this can be seen in Brazil, where an ethnic food is called "munguzá" in the north of the country and is called "canjica" in the south of the country. The ingredients of this food also change according to the availability of the region. Northern Brazil has a high availability of corn, which is the main ingredient of this food, so this food is made with fresh corn recently harvested. The south of the country does not have this availability and ends up making this food with processed corn, which was harvested a long time ago and has undergone an industrial conservation process. This completely changes the taste of the food.

Is comprised of the crust and the upper most mantle?
tiny-mole [99]
<span>The Earth's Crust, Lithosphere and Asthenosphere. ... Also, ocean crust is made of denser minerals than continental crust. The tectonic plates are made up of Earth's crust and the upper part of the mantle layer underneath. Together the crust and upper mantle are called the lithosphere and they extend about 80 km deep.</span>
